From: NeilBrown <neil@brown.name>

A recent change to clamp_t() in 6.1.y caused fs/nfsd/nfs4state.c to fail
to compile with gcc-9. The code in nfsd4_get_drc_mem() was written with
the assumption that when "max < min",

   clamp(val, min, max)

would return max.  This assumption is not documented as an API promise
and the change caused a compile failure if it could be statically
determined that "max < min".

The relevant code was no longer present upstream when commit 1519fbc8832b
("minmax.h: use BUILD_BUG_ON_MSG() for the lo < hi test in clamp()")
landed there, so there is no upstream change to nfsd4_get_drc_mem() to
backport.

There is no clear case that the existing code in nfsd4_get_drc_mem()
is functioning incorrectly. The goal of this patch is to permit the clean
application of commit 1519fbc8832b ("minmax.h: use BUILD_BUG_ON_MSG() for
the lo < hi test in clamp()"), and any commits that depend on it, to LTS
kernels without affecting the ability to compile those kernels. This is
done by open-coding the __clamp() macro sans the built-in type checking.

This patch is intended to be applied to linux-6.12.y, and should
apply cleanly to other LTS kernels since nfsd4_get_drc_mem hasn't
changed since v5.4.

diff --git a/fs/nfsd/nfs4state.c b/fs/nfsd/nfs4state.c
index 7b0fabf8c657..41545933dd18 100644
--- a/fs/nfsd/nfs4state.c
+++ b/fs/nfsd/nfs4state.c
@@ -1983,8 +1983,10 @@ static u32 nfsd4_get_drc_mem(struct nfsd4_channel_attrs *ca, struct nfsd_net *nn
 	 */
 	scale_factor = max_t(unsigned int, 8, nn->nfsd_serv->sv_nrthreads);
 
-	avail = clamp_t(unsigned long, avail, slotsize,
-			total_avail/scale_factor);
+	if (avail > total_avail / scale_factor)
+		avail = total_avail / scale_factor;
+	else if (avail < slotsize)
+		avail = slotsize;
 	num = min_t(int, num, avail / slotsize);
 	num = max_t(int, num, 1);
 	nfsd_drc_mem_used += num * slotsize;
